Your children will be thrilled to learn about the technology and techniques used to create their favorite cartoon characters and animated movies. Visit Foster's Home for Imaginary Friends to learn about the magic that happens when art meets math; create delightful visual illusions in Dexter's Laboratory; giggle over animated clips of beloved cartoon friends in the Cartoon Museum. This is a hands-on experience that teaches visitors all about the history and tools of animation and story creation.
